One of the most recognized law-enforcement agencies in the world is the Texas Rangers. The Rangers established Fort Fisher here in 1837, making the region safe for settlers. The Texas Ranger Hall of Fame and Museum is housed in a replica of that original fort at University Parks Drive on the shore of Lake Brazos. The fort serves as headquarters for Company Fof the Rangers and also as a museum of the agency’s colorful history. Included are an extensive firearms collection, examples of western art, Native Amercan artifacts, dioramas, and a slide show. Many of the docents are retired Rangers, so you can get the history from an expert. Fort Fisher is also a thirty-five-acre park with camping and picnic facilities.
